The Prince Green Initiative: Mālama from the Ground Up

 

Woman mediating on surfboard at Waikiki Beach with views of Diamond Head.

 

World Sustainability Day offers the perfect opportunity to learn more about our Prince Green Initiative. Through this sustainability plan, we’ve reduced waste, partnered with local businesses to source products, and developed new approaches that have helped us reimagine what it means to be a modern hotel. 

 

Here’s how our sustainability ethos comes to life: 

 

  • Refillable bath amenities in each room that eliminated the use of over 240,000 single-use plastic bottles annually
  • Path Water aluminum bottles and hydration stations throughout the property that eliminated the use of over 300,000 single-use plastic bottles annually
  • EV charging stations in our self-parking garage
  • Biki Bikes and Go X electric scooters available on-property make it easy to explore the neighborhood at a relaxed, sustainable pace
  • A zero food waste program that ensures unused and untouched food is redistributed to those in need, while any food waste that remains is donated to local farms

 

As a certified Hawaii Green Business, our commitment reflects a deeper dedication to operational sustainability while ensuring Prince Waikiki leaves a lighter footprint, all without compromising comfort.

Aquaponics and Island-Inspired Dining

 

Chef hands holding a romaine lettuce sprout at the aquaponic garden.

 

From the ground up — literally on our rooftop — Prince Waikiki’s aquaponics garden is the foundation of our fresh, innovative culinary experiences. Here, lettuce, lilikoi, edible flowers, garlic chives, chili peppers, yuzu, and more are cultivated to support our zero-waste kitchen.

 

Guests can savor these hyper-local ingredients in dishes from our ever-evolving menu at 100 Sails Restaurant & Bar.

 

A Sustainable Stay That Gives Back 

 

Prince Waikiki is proud to support Sustainable Coastlines Hawaii, a local nonprofit inspiring better consumer habits and hands-on environmental stewardship through beach cleanups, education, and community outreach. By helping to keep Oʻahu’s waterways clean and coastlines free of debris, this initiative protects native flora and marine life while supporting the overall health of our island ecosystem.
